🌟整体框架思维导图

在设计包容性应用程序时,请牢记文本大小、重量和布局,以确保清晰和可读性。要了解颜色和对比度如何影响应用中文本的易读性
设计原则
- 使用动态字体 —— 让用户可以调整字体大小、进行缩放等都依然清晰易读

- 随着字体大小的增加,尽量减少文本截断 —— 避免当用户调大字号时,文本显示不全等情况
- 在字体较大时适当调整布局 —— 当字号增大时文本会占满整个屏幕,文本的水平空间较小(每行显示的内容变少),导致文本截断或和其他辅助功能重叠。这种情况下需要调整布局,增强整体可读性

- 随着字体大小变大,调整传达重要信息的图形大小 —— 如果该图形传达了重要信息,需要调整图形大小以保证清晰传达信息

- 无论字体大小,都需要保持一致的信息层次结构 —— 即使字体非常大,也需要将主要元素保持在较高的信息层级
- 使用常规或较重的字体粗细 —— 避免使用UltraLight、Thin 和 Light等字体粗细
- 当用户启用粗体文本时,确保文本和字形更易于查看

- 确保自定义字体清晰易读 —— 自定义字体有时难以阅读,例如游戏体验时,通常情况下最好用系统字体
- 避免全文对齐 —— 完全对齐的文本会留出空白(英文)使许多用户难以阅读和专注于文本。左对齐 - 或从右到左语言中的右对齐 - 为有学习和读写挑战的人提供框架参考,例如阅读障碍

- 避免在长篇文章中使用斜体或全部大写 —— 斜体和全部大写适合偶尔强调,过度使用会使文本难以阅读
